Lessons from Africa Remembered

All of a sudden I realize how "American" I have become again - it has just crept into my soul.  Jesus, please help me remember the truths you revealed to me.  Help me become more selfless; more focused on Your good and perfect will.

Truths I need to remember:

1. Because of the fall - Life is suffering, life is pain – so learn to live with it, expect it, and learn how to cope with it.

Job 1:21 “And he said, “Naked I came from my mother's womb, and naked shall I return. The Lord gave, and the Lord has taken away; blessed be the name of the Lord.”

2. When something good or joyful does happen, embrace it, cherish it, remember it.

Luke 2:19 “But Mary treasured up all these things, pondering them in her heart.” Revelation 3:3 “Remember, then, what you received and heard. Keep it, and repent.”

3. Always keep your eyes on the Cross – our only hope in this world is Jesus Christ. 

Romans 8:18 – “For I consider that the sufferings of this present time are not worth comparing with the glory that is to be revealed to us.”

4. Remember that His ways are “higher” than ours– that His plan is far better than ours.   

Isaiah 55:9 “For as the heavens are higher than the earth, so are my ways higher than your ways and my thoughts than your thoughts.” 

5. Regardless of our current circumstance, we are in our maker’s hands.

1 Thessalonians 5:18 “give thanks in all circumstances; for this is the will of God in Christ Jesus for you.”

6. God loves us and wants the best for us.

Romans 8:31 “What then shall we say to these things? If God is for us, who can be against us?”
John 3:16 “For God so loved the world that He sent His only Son, that whoever believes in him should not perish but have eternal life.”
